During his English sojourn, he painted views of London, the Thames, and country estates across England—applying his Venetian mastery to capture Britain's architectural grandeur and natural beauty.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eBut Canaletto was more than a documentary painter. His \u003cem\u003ecapricci\u003c\/em\u003e—architectural fantasies that combined real and imagined elements—reveal his creative vision beyond topographical accuracy. In this work, he blends the recognizable Porta Portello from Padua with classical ruins and invented architectural elements, creating an idealized landscape that speaks to the 18th-century fascination with antiquity and the picturesque. These imaginative compositions were highly prized by collectors who wanted not just records of places, but evocative meditations on architecture, time, and beauty.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003ch3\u003eWhy Canaletto Matters Today\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eAt Elliott Best, Canaletto represents something essential about restoration itself.
